Which of the following statements about $\mathrm{Na}_2 \mathrm{O}_2$ is not correct?

Options:
  • A
    It is diamagnetic in nature
  • B
    It is derivative of $\mathrm{H}_2 \mathrm{O}_2$
  • C
    $\mathrm{Na}_2 \mathrm{O}_2$ oxidises $\mathrm{Cr}^{3+}$ to $\mathrm{CrO}_4^{2-}$ in acid medium.
  • D
    It is the super oxide of sodium
Solution:
1509 Upvotes Verified Answer
The correct answer is:
It is the super oxide of sodium
$\mathrm{Na}_2 \mathrm{O}_2$ is peroxide of sodium not super oxide. The formula of sodium superoxide is $\mathrm{NaO}_2$.
